【Docker-04-部署Nginx】教程文章相关的互联网学习教程文章

Nginxloaction配置和Tomcat部署方式tomcat部署tomcat使用tomcat

昨天写了一个servlet,调试的过程学习到了不少东西。首先前端和服务端是分开的。前端项目放在nginx中,http请求通过nginx转发。一个表单的action=‘’/ka_upload“,nginx conf中配置为 location /ka_ {proxy_pass http://localhost:8080/kmgw/access/post;proxy_redirect default;# 其他省略 } 通过firebug发现,http://localost:80/ka_upload 一直是404。http://localost:80/ka_upload表示nginx已经接收到了请求,location的ka_在...

startsBBS在nginx环境下的部署,出现布局错误和验证码不能显示的解决方法【图】

问题:提示404 原因:没有配置url重写 解决:nginx 不支持pathinfo 模式 需要修改配置,方法如下STB配置 打开 STB 的 config.php 文件修改如下: $config[‘uri_protocol’] = “PATH_INFO”;nginx配置我使用的是虚拟主机配置server {listen80;server_name www.example.com;rewrite_log on;root /www/web/htdocs/example;indexindex.php index.html index.htm;location / {indexindex.php index.html index.htm;}location ~...

nginx反向代理部署nodejsnginx反向代理nodejsnodejs框架nginx代理nodej

node开发阶段,一般都会用http 模块启一个本地服务器,方便调试。 它大概是这样的:var http = require("http"); var server = http.createServer(); server.listen(8888);那么问题来了,我的应用都已经成型,该如何部署到vps上?总不能还用http://10.88.77.66:8888 来访问吧?是的文章的标题就是解决方案。我的环境大致是这样的centos 6 用的是lnmp一键部署 。至于lnmp 如何操作,我就不写了。自行Google假设我的域名是money.iva...

Nginx简单部署实现反向代理的功能,附带资源包【图】

1、官网下载nginx,网址:http://nginx.org 也可以点击此处进行下载:nginx资源下载2、nginx基本命令打开cmd,切换到nginx路径下,如下图:输入start nginx按回车窗口会一闪而过,按照以往经验同胞们肯定以往出错了,其实并不是,可以去任务管理器看看是否多出了类似nginx的进程,如下图现在我们启动了nginx,此时不着急做请求转发(反向代理),我们先打开浏览器,输入http://localhost看看浏览器返回的页面结果如下:此时可以看到...

php+mysql+nginx在linux上的环境部署

一直在linux上鼓捣,还没有完整在linux下配置过nginx服务器环境部署呢,这几天没什么事就部署了一下,遇到的问题也很多,现在把我的环境部署文档发出了,有什么问题大家可以一起讨论一下,希望大家采用后遇到问题多多沟通。|| 安装所需各种依赖包sudo -s LANG=C yum -y install gcc gcc-c++ autoconf lib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el zlib zlib-devel glibc glibc-devel...

在nginx服务部署startbbs_PHP教程

1. 在ubuntu+nginx部署后出现index.php/install无限重定向的问题。在本地window则无问题。解决方案,在本地安装后将数据库直接还原到服务器,跳过安装流程。2. 首页打开布局乱了,图片,css ,js所有静态文件 都打不开。以后是nginx配置出错,利用别的已经在运行的配置运行startbbs问题依旧,折腾许久许久,后来才发现不知道为什么页面上都是https而不是http.而用http是可以打开静态文件的。3. 在app/config/config.php中将config[ba...

php+mysql+nginx在linux上的环境部署_PHP教程

一直在linux上鼓捣,还没有完整在linux下配置过nginx服务器环境部署呢,这几天没什么事就部署了一下,遇到的问题也很多,现在把我的环境部署文档发出了,有什么问题大家可以一起讨论一下,希望大家采用后遇到问题多多沟通。|| 安装所需各种依赖包sudo -s LANG=C yum -y install gcc gcc-c++ autoconf libjpeg libjpeg-devel libpng libpng-devel freetype freetype-devel libxml2 libxml2-devel zlib zlib-devel glibc glibc-devel...

在Nginx上部署ThinkPHP项目教程,nginxthinkphp_PHP教程【图】

在Nginx上部署ThinkPHP项目教程,nginxthinkphp 前段时间用Apache配合TP开发了一个小型网站,也算是我使用TP的第一次实战。我习惯使用pathinfo模式,本地运行一切正常,然而部署到服务器上时,由于对方使用的是Nginx,默认是不支持ThinkPHP的pathinfo模式,所以导致路径错误,出现了页面循环跳转的问题,于是就把nginx下载下来在本地亲自测试。其实,要解决nginx不支持pathinfo的问题,有两个解决思路,一是不使用pathinfo模式,二...

在Nginx上部署ThinkPHP,解决Pathinfo问题_PHP教程【图】

在Nginx上部署ThinkPHP,解决Pathinfo问题在Nginx上部署ThinkPHP,解决Pathinfo问题 其实,要解决nginx不支持pathinfo的问题,有两个解决思路,一是不使用pathinfo模式,二是修改nginx的配置文件,使它支持pathinfo。为了使问题简单化,我选择了第一种方式,因为就第二种方式,我查了很多资料,发现大家的方法不尽相同,有的还差别很大,容易造成误导,所以我选择从简出发,选择普通模式,虽然有一定的风险。当把index.php对应的前台...

nginx部署thinkphp做的东西,配置Pathinfo模式,终于配好了,nginxthinkphp_PHP教程

nginx 部署thinkphp 做的东西, 配置 Pathinfo 模式,终于配好了,nginxthinkphp  用thinkphp做了一个网站,部署到ubuntu上的时候需要,服务器用的是nginx,本身不支持pathinfo模式,需要修改配置文件,使其能够用pathinfo。我用的是虚拟主机的方式。之前配置了好久,总是出现各种各样的问题,最后实在不行,直接用rewrite模式,配置还比较简单。后来不知道改了什么,rewrite也不能用了,这回打算把 pathinfo 配出来, 所以查了各...

linux后台服务器开发环境部署配置和验证(nginx+apache+php-fpm+FASTCGI)

linux后台服务器开发环境部署配置 引言 背景 随着公司互联网业务的不断增多,开发环境变得越来越复杂,为了便于统一服务器端的开发部署环境,特制定本配置文档。 使用软件 CentOS 6.3(Linux version 2.6.32-279.el6.x86_64) gcc (GCC) 4.4.6 20120305 (Red Hat 4.4.6-4) 本次配置 Nginx 1.5.8 Apache 2.4.7 php 5.3.26 目的   构造WEB前端技术架构,web前端的部署结构技术完全完成。   完整描述...

CentOS6部署Nginx+PHP5服务器

CentOS 6 部署 Nginx + PHP5 Web服务器 在 CetnOS 6 (64位) 操作系统上部署Nginx and PHP5服务器。这个过程通过 yum 命令进行RPM包安装。 可以参考 PHP 官方文档。 安装 一些必要的 YUM 库 rpm -Uvh http://dl.fedoraproject.org/pub/epel/6/x86_64/epel-release-6-8.noarch.rpmrpm -Uvh http://rpms.famillecollet.com/enterprise/remi-release-6.rpm 安装 Nginx 添加 nginx 的 YUM 库配置文件 /etc/yum.repos.d/ngin...

nginx部署多个域名问题

小弟php初学者。 最近在nginx部署多个域名问题上纠结了很久。 nginx装在Linux虚拟机上面,想在win7的真机上输入域名显示在Linux上配置的网页。 在nginx的配置是这样的: server { listen 80; server_name www.abuwo.com; root /storage/www/abc.com; error_page 500 502 503 504 /50x.html; access_log logs/abc.com.access.log; location = /50x.html { root ...

Ubuntu下快速部署安装Nginx+PHP+MySQL笔记

先更新软件库 sudo apt-get update 安装 MySQL sudo apt-get install mysql-server 安装Nginx sudo apt-get install nginx 安装 php-fpm sudo apt-get install php5-fpm 配置 nginx 整合 php server { listen 80 default_server; listen [::]:80 default_server ipv6only=on; root /path/to/laravel/public; index index.php index.html index.htm; server_name laravel.app; loca...

nginx上部署thinkphp的解决办法

nginx上部署thinkphp的解决方法nginx上部署thinkphp的解决方法 ?最近在用thinkphp做个小东西,基本完成后部署到nginx服务器上才发觉nginx是不支持pathinfo的,网上搜索了别人的解决方法,有两种思路:1、修改thinkphp让他可以在nginx上运行2、修改nginx让它支持pathinfo 网上说nginx开启pathinfo是有一定风险的,能不用pathinfo最好不用,所以还是折腾thinkphp吧,个人觉得这种方法相对第2种方法来得简单 修改nginx的rewrite locat...